COMPOSITION: -
Tetracycline………250 mg

DESCRIPTION: - This comes from the class of antibiotics having a nucleus of four cyclic rings. All are obtained from soil actinomycetes. Tetracycline is primarily bacteriostatic; and is classified in the third group of tetracyclines. It is a semi synthetic antibiotic with high potency, complete intestinal absorption, and high plasma protein binding, with a plasma t ½ of 18-24 hrs. It has minimal effect on intestinal flora and hence incidence of diarrhoea is low. It has least renal toxicity and hence is a highly effective Broad Spectrum Antibiotics. It inhibits protein synthesis by binding to 30S ribosomes in susceptible organism. Subsequent to such binding, attachment of aminoacyl-tRNA to the mRNA- ribosome complex is interfered. As a result the peptide chain fails to grow. The sensitive organisms have an energy dependent active transport process which concentrates tetracycline intracellularly. In gram-negative bacteria tetracycline diffuse through porin channels as well. The more lipid soluble members (doxycycline, minocycline) enter by passive diffusion also (this is partly responsible for their higher potency). The carrier involved in active transport of tetracycline is absent in the host cells. Moreover, protein-synthesizing apparatus of host cells is less sensitive to tetracycline. These two factors are responsible for the selective toxicity of tetracycline for the microbes.

INDICATIONS: -
§ It is used as a broad Spectrum Antibiotic.
§ It is used in Respiratory, genito-urinary, dental, and ophthalmic, ENT and gynecological infections.
§ It is used in Chlamydial infections, to treat atypical pneumonia due to Mycoplasma pneumoniae, cholera, Brucellosis.
§ It is used in the treatment of Plague: Tetracycline is highly effective in both bubonic and pneumonic plague.
§ It is used inRelapsing fever due to Borrelia recurrentis responds adequately.
§ It is used inReckettsial infections like typhus Rocky Mountain spotted fever, Q fever responds dramatically.
§ It may also be used in certain cases of UTI.

CONTRAINDICATION: - Hypersensitivity.
S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S: - impaired hepatic function, blood dyscrasias. Regular blood counts on long term therapy, Antacids, mineral supplements.
Paediatrics: Not recommended under 8 years. In older children reduced dose necessary.
Pregnancy: Contraindicated, may discolour teeth of the foetus.
Lactation: Contraindicated.
Elderly: No know problem.
Side effects: Tooth discoloration, enamel hypoplasia, reduced fibula growth rate. Avoid use in children below 8 years, unless no alternative drug.
Drug Interaction: Antacids, milk, calcium, magnesium and iron reduce absorption.
